You can use this business function to add the following functions to those available in Social Services:
The new decision basis business object (CRM-IPS-BTX-DBA
)
To combine entitlements for several beneficiaries in a single social service plan (composite calculation)
Extended message processing for customer implementations as part of the eligibility and entitlement determination

You can use the decision basis (DBA) to centrally manage a structured collection of general data for an applicant, such as personal data, employer, income, sickness-related absences and so on and make this data available to the decision subprocesses such as the eligibility and entitlement check.
You can use DBA modeling to define decision basis types to define the applicant data required for the respective social service or benefit program. You can use customer-defined check rules to perform a two-stage data check (consistency check, verification) on the decision basis data. Active DBA data, which has therefore been successfully checked, is available for the decision subprocesses that are performed in the social service plan.

You can use the composite gross entitlement calculation (known as the composite calculation
) to enter and process benefits for several beneficiaries in a single social service plan. The composite calculation supports the legal requirement for a specific entitlement calculation logic to be used for individuals in relationships (such as married couples in a joint household). This produces a composite decisionin which eligibility periods and benefit entitlements are divided up as decision units for each beneficiary.

The functions for processing customer messages have been extended. These functional enhancements now give you the option of defining the number of error messages and the error type (such as error, warning or information) without restriction for your customer implementations. Extended error processing references your BAdI implementations; BRFplus-based error processing has not changed.
The function enhancement does not affect your existing customer implementations with error messsages from the ABAP statement MESSAGE ... RAISING error occured
